Ten must be Skyridge's lucky number: they beat Hillcrest with that score not once but twice on Friday. The Falcons s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 10-8 victory over the Huskies. With that win, the Falcons brought their scoring average up to 6.3 runs per game.
Skyridge got a great performance from Alyssa Atcitty as she pitched five innings while giving up three earned (and four unearned) runs off nine hits. Atcitty has been consistent recently: she hasn't given up more than two walks in three consecutive appearances.
On the hitting side, Kaylie Power was a standout: she went a perfect 4-for-4 with three doubles, three RBI, and one run. Those doubles were her first of the season. The team also got some help courtesy of Hudson Ford, who went 2-for-4 with three RBI, two runs, and two doubles.
The victory got Skyridge back to even at 3-3. As for Hillcrest,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 3-2.
